--- The Dark Descent
- Down a long thin tear in the Earth, hanging by fingertips and squeezing through thin and claustrophobic cracks, our heroes descend down the twisting throat of the world. The liquid darkness oozes away from their light.
- They scrape through a tight squeeze and find themselves climbing up and out into a larger cavern that seems to have been eaten through by some great worm. There are whispers. Zulu dims the light.
- Bodies lie in the gloom. Fresh blood, so recently dead. Some have bites taken out of them. A cautious look reveals the ground has been set with thin wires, hammered into the broken rock and pulled taut. They try to lassoo a body and pull it towards them to investigate, but the corpse is cut to ribbons by the razor wire as it's dragged along the ground.
- It seems impassable, unless they climb the walls. Not going to happen.






--- The Legless Man and the Man-Legged Mantis
- They try to find a different way and soon find one. The Earth is riddled with caves, it seems. Crawling sometimes on their bellies, sometimes curling through cracks. It is in one of these long thin crawls that they hear a voice!
- They approach and see a man with a pith helmet and one leg trying to fish something out of a hole. It's his own leg! They ask him how he got here, and he tells them he was exploring an ancient temple, went through a crack on the lowest level, and never found his way out. His name is Huswan and he has been cursed by a witch! His leg is fetched from the hole, for which he is grateful, and he reattaches it. Witch curse, you see.
- Suddenly there is movement from the dark! Liber Quint is grabbed from behind by great mantis claws! It's almost invisible, entirely translucent. In the cramped space tactics are extremely limited. Celebus tries to stun it, but gets stunned himself.
- Liber shuts her eyes, reaches for the magic, and lets it run wild. Pure chaos surges through the dark, briefly lighting the walls with rippling energies. Both she and the mantis fall to the floor of the thin cave, unmoving.
- The corpses tremble and burst! Clawing their way from their former bodies, each being claws from its meat chrysalis and stares. One was reincarnated as a Halfling, panics, and immediately knocks itself out on a rock. The other was reincarnated as a human-shaped mantis being, calling herself Amanta. She seems, while confused, friendly enough to join the party with her Specialist mantis climbing skills.
- They talk to Huswar and find that he's a conquistador from Spain, who investigated a stepped temple in the search for the mythical city of El Dorito. 
- Celebus kills the Halfling and reanimates it as a zombie.
- Meanwhile Huswar's arms and legs are going absolutely haywire as the result of a trigger word. He asks to die too, and tells them to avoid the Deep Witch. Celebus kills him and reanimates him as a zombie.

--- Knotsmen City
- They follow their current tight squeeze of a corridor for hours or days, time is meaningless underground. The way opens up sometimes, or requires short climbs, but leads ever on.
- They crawl under a shelf of stone and suddenly find themselves in a vast underground cavern! A grand citadel is built into great edifice of stone, and a queue of dim glimmering lights snake up to a gate lit by lanterns.
- The queue is a queue of Knotsmen! They are waiting to get into the great tiered city and are not immediately hostile. Celebus spots a tradesman's entrance and investigates. The guard is bribed with Ferfect Fried Chicken and they sneak in.
- Guards are all over the place, unfortunately. They are stopped and asked for their permits, which they clearly don't have. More chicken is a sufficient bribe, and permits are hurriedly signed.
-A Knotsman with so many bulging knots of veins forcing him to bow over sees the commotion and comes to look. He casts a spell on Iskander that makes him own Iskander's very bones. A bribe is sufficient to reverse the curse.
- They continue on up to a market. Food is good currency here, and they trade some for a picture of a dead castle with an ominous look to it.
- Further up, only Knotsmen may go. They offer some of the last of their chicken to some Knotsmen up there, getting handfuls of precious gems in return. They're hooked on the chicken and wish to know the way to the surface where they might find more. The party looks in confusion at the gems - these would make them rich on the surface world, but down here they're being thrown at them like cheap beads.

--- Braving the Rain
- A summer storm beats down on the party’s campsite, rattling off the roof of the wagon and splashing over the bones of the skeletal steed. There’s one main problem - they’re hungry and Jeremy’s supply of rations has run low.
- They set out to forage and thunder cracks through the sky, a fizzing static sound comes from all around and everyone’s exposed gear is damaged, their arms and armour threaded with juddery lightning traceries! To add insult to injury, they find fuck all food in the poisoned waste.
- Back at the camp, Jeremy begrudgingly uses all of his magical reserves to Mend everyone’s gear and Niamh preaches the Enlightened gospel to a mostly receptive audience. The Blessing of the Lady is upon them - turn any roll into a coin flip today!

--- Vine Dragon
- As he does so, thick vines snake their way across the ground. Around them various plantlife grows and matures and dies and grows, a fast-forwarded flora. A Dragon must be near!
- Andromeda morphs into bat form and flies to investigate with her various visions. She soon finds it - more a moving mass of fast-growing greenery in the vague shape of a Dragon than an actual beast of flesh and bone.
- She flies back and the party quickly decamp in the pouring rain. There is a brief argument over whether they should fight or flee - Dragon hearts are valuable and useful for rune-magic after all - but the issue is forced when the shambling shape of that very monster looms in the downpour!
- Jeremy screams, jumps into the skeleton spider-horse steed, and goes! The others grab on as he careens past, spraying mud across the vine-covered ground, going as fast as he can to evade the great Dragon!
- The Lady’s blessing immediately comes in handy, allowing even the least skilful driver to at least have even odds of successfully piloting the wagon under pressure.
- The Dragon takes to the sky, spreading massive fern frond wings and chasing after the wagon with a sound like wind through trees. Andromeda takes to the sky too, bat wings flapping, and draws the beasts’ attention! She successfully draws it away and the wagon continues on at great speed, jouncing across the rough terrain and pouring rain.

--- Hiding in the Crack
- Soon the wagon leaves the vine-strewn ground of the dragon’s home. Through the ever-present rain they can see that the ground is cracked and broken around here, strange rolls of earth like crashing waves frozen into dirt. More importantly, some of these waves form long tubes that can be sheltered in!
- They take the opportunity to do just that, Andromeda taking watch as usual. Jeremy, freaked out by the idea of Dragons, goes as deep into the safety hole as he can.
- This is an almost fatal error - during the night Jeremy feels something tapping on his head. He opens his eyes to see a huge and pure black ferret staring into his eyes! It goes for his throat, silently choking him!
- Even Andromeda’s enhanced hearing can’t detect this silent killer. Thankfully Jeremy’s bee familiar can! It buzzes over the Andromeda and buzzes angrily, and when she turns she sees exactly what’s going down with her heartbeat vision!
- The thing is powerful, but not as powerful as Andromeda’s vampire-strength! She burns blood to wrestle the ferret off of Jeremy’s neck, and he gets a hand free to send a Magic Missile into it at point-blank range!
- In the cramped fold of hillside it’s nigh-impossible for Niamh and Red to help, but they try. Niamh at least heals Jeremy, Red tries to stab past into the ferret, and finally Andromeda manages to drain the last of the blood from this ferrety foe!
- The horror defeated, the rest of the party try to get some rest. In the morning they awake to the “interesting” scent of Ferfect Frazzlejack Ferret - a mix of tenderised ferret meat and frazzlejack. It’s surprisingly ok!


--- Road Get!
- In the morning the rain finally clears! Thank goodness! They set off again and avoid the dragon’s lair, soon coming to an actual trail on the edge of the woods, wonderful! Everything’s working out nicely!
- They roll off down the trail at a much greater speed than previously, heading down towards Puddle on their pre-apocalypse map. The trail takes them into a boggy forest and through to Puddle which is being reclaimed by the marsh. Nevertheless, there’s evidence that somebody’s been here recently - muddy tracks and the remains of a campfire.
- They camp here in the ruins for the night. It rains during the night, but eases into a muggy haze in the morning. Heading further gets them to the outskirts of what was once the village of Pindle, so they turn south-east towards their goal.
- At the crossroads is a pub called Crossroads and there’s… a small man waving at them from the door? Suspecting ghosts or some similar shenanigans, they bravely roll onwards.
- Further along they see ash-blackened skeletons standing by the roadside. Said skeletons turn to follow the wagon as it passes by them, so Jeremy digs in his heels and gets the wagon to get out of there!

--- The Glassmaker of Despond

- They reach Despond on the edge of the massive lake called the Lone Sea in good time. Sir Robyn’s tower is somewhere between here and the village of Pond to the south. Something piques Andromeda’s interest - a glassblower’s shop with a puff of smoke rising from the chimney!
- She enters the place and looks around… and notices a nigh-invisible creature open the door to the office and slip through. Mystery!!
